Katie Lehman

Associate Musician for Children

Katie received her Bachelor of Music in Music Education from the University of Mississippi and a Master of Music in Music Education from the University of Florida. In 2014, she received a Fulbright U.S. Student Program research grant to study at the Zoltán Kodály Pedagogical Institute of the Liszt Academy of Music in Kecskemét, Hungary, earning a Diploma from the Institute, and earned her American Kodály certificate from the Kodály Institute at the University of Tennessee at Chattanooga. She has served as the Lower School Music Specialist at National Presbyterian School in Washington, DC and at Charles Wright Academy in Tacoma, Washington. Katie spends her summers on faculty at the Carolina Kodály Institute, where she teaches solfège and musicianship, folk music analysis, and conducts the Institute choir. She has served as a guest clinician and workshop presenter in the Southeast and is an adjunct professor of music at Lenoir Rhyne University in Hickory. Katie resides in Charlotte with her husband Jonathan, son Austin, and two cats, Pop and Crackle.
